summ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orThe Bundler Bot <bot@bundler.io>2017-05-29 22:00:51 +0000
committerThe Bundler Bot <bot@bundler.io>2017-05-29 22:00:51 +0000
commitc37ede0a2a233eca23f5dfb121260f13eea3541c (patch)
tree2d423316a3f5596831bbbd765b62a8d49d4224d9
parentb3047f8c3909703123558e4f22c6ada37e019702 (diff)
parente29e33dd52e174343cde63527a5077719598091b (diff)
downloadbundler-c37ede0a2a233eca23f5dfb121260f13eea3541c.tar.gz
Auto merge of #5679 - bundler:seg-env-no-settings, r=indirect
[Env] Print well-formed markdown when there are no settings Closes #5677
-rw-r--r--lib/bundler/env.rb14
1 files changed, 8 insertions, 6 deletions
diff --git a/lib/bundler/env.rb b/lib/bundler/env.rb
index c1c3349e2b..d78ee1f0c7 100644
--- a/lib/bundler/env.rb
+++ b/lib/bundler/env.rb
@@ -29,14 +29,16 @@ module Bundler
out << "```\n"
- out << "\n## Bundler settings\n\n```\n" unless Bundler.settings.all.empty?
- Bundler.settings.all.each do |setting|
- out << setting << "\n"
- Bundler.settings.pretty_values_for(setting).each do |line|
- out << " " << line << "\n"
+ unless Bundler.settings.all.empty?
+ out << "\n## Bundler settings\n\n```\n"
+ Bundler.settings.all.each do |setting|
+ out << setting << "\n"
+ Bundler.settings.pretty_values_for(setting).each do |line|
+ out << " " << line << "\n"
+ end
end
+ out << "```\n"
end
- out << "```\n"
return out unless SharedHelpers.in_bundle?